There are some anglers who do get their bait for free but these will only be the top 10% or so.
Most anglers who do articles for mags get their bait at trade prices which works out at roughly half price I believe.In return for this they have to don their 'mainline' hat every time they have a picture taken with a fish and mention the manufacturer at every opertunity. These anglers are sponsored by the companies. At the end of the day, even at trade prices I couldn't afford to put 40k in at a time

Sponsored anglers - Get there bait free or i believe in rare cases get paid to use it.
Field testers - Get a new bait either free if there the top ones or at trade price. In exchange they give feedback, write articles and mention it etc and publish photos of fish in mags with the bait mentioned. The others - Often there are people who get a bait that has been released already at a cut price, often the people who the first thing they say too you is ' I am a field tester for mainline.' there are some good points here and some rather strange oppinions here as i am a feild tester for a reputable company its not as easy as everybody thinks, you really have to push yourself for that sponsership but its not all bad because you can get a bait established on a water and once its done another bait comes out and you have to try and repeat the process of getting them on it. i use a hell of a lot of boillie in a season and my local which is only 3 acres with a stock of around 30 fish saw 40k in 7 week but i did manage most of the fish i wanted, but if im going on a week session ill take 40k of boillie and get around 50k of particles and thats just fishing over here. mr shelly doesnt just use boillie for all his pre-baiting he use an awful lot of particles also which he pays for just the same as us all. Just dont think once you have a sponsership its easy sailing cause its certainly not in my personal oppinion its harder but with the bonus of it being cheaper. thanks for taking time to read my views

Have to agree with Carpking. As a tester you are just that, a tester. You are given a bait untried, untested to go and try to catch carp. Your results and oppinions are used to perfect the bait. If the bait company has given you a bait where the attracters or aditives are too high the bait will be repellant and you will not catch. The company will then make adjustments, give you another load of bait and you try again. Once again you give your feedback to the company and the bait is further developed. Up to this point you may still not have caught any fish on your free bait. Once the bait is right and you start to catch effectivley, then you may get in the mags, unless ofcourse they then give the perfected bait to one of their more high profile anglers to promote
So you and other field testers have done your job, the next step is to do it all over again because there is another new bait to test. The bait may be free but you may well spend most of your season not catching If you need confidence in your bait then field testing is not for you (or me) thats why we have to pay for it and those prepaired to take the risks get it for free
